Mesothelioma Claim

A mesothelioma case is a way to get compensation for losses resulting from asbestos. Victims and family members may receive financial compensation via an appeal to a jury or negotiated settlement.

Compensation can cover cancer treatment and offer financial aid. The compensation also helps families who have other expenses that are related to this disease.

Most mesothelioma victims can bring a personal injury lawsuit against asbestos companies that exposed them to mesothelioma. Most lawsuits fall into two categories: economic and noneconomic damages. The financial awards for the former category are based on the cost of treatment, the loss of income, and documented expenses associated with a mesothelioma diagnosis. Noneconomic damages however, are awarded to compensate a plaintiff for their physical and emotional anxiety, suffering and loss of enjoyment of life, and other intangible losses.

Personal injury lawsuits

Mesothelioma sufferers can file a personal injury lawsuit against the companies that exposed them to asbestos. These lawsuits are intended to hold these corporations accountable for their actions. They can also provide compensation for medical expenses, lost income and other losses. In some states, the estate of a mesothelioma patient may pursue their personal injury lawsuit.

During the litigation process for mesothelioma patients, they can work with attorneys who are experienced in asbestos exposure and will assist in obtaining evidence from their former employers. The victim will be required to collect documentation, including medical records, a history of work as well as the testimony of co-workers and relatives. This information is used to determine the value of the claim.

When a mesothelioma suit is filed, defendants will have a limited time to respond. The time frame for responding to a mesothelioma lawsuit differs from state to state. The defendant can either settle out of court with the plaintiff, or refute the claims, which will start the trial process.

If the defendant cannot settle with a plaintiff the defendant must pay a specific amount to the victim. This is known as an award of compensation. The money is usually paid in one lump sum and can be used for medical bills, loss of income, and funeral costs. Mesothelioma compensation awards can also include non-economic damages like pain and suffering, as well as loss of consortium.

Although there have been class action lawsuits in the past most mesothelioma lawsuits are handled as individual lawsuits. Some of these cases could be combined to create multidistrict lawsuit (MDL) to improve effectiveness.

Social security disability

Mesothelioma compensation can help patients and families pay for living expenses such as household bills, lost wages, caregiving and other costs that are associated with the disease. It also provides financial security in the event of the patient's death. Three main types of mesothelioma compensation are trust funds, lawsuits and settlements. An experienced mesothelioma attorney can assist victims in obtaining the most compensation in the time frame that is reasonable.

If a mesothelioma patient has the right to be eligible for SSDI and SSDI, they must to provide medical evidence to prove their medical condition. The most reliable evidence is the pathology report that can identify mesothelioma tumor cells in the form of a biopsy. Other documents that could prove mesothelioma are hospital records, doctor notes, and statements from family.

The SSA will also evaluate the ability of a person to work and determine their prognosis before awarding disability benefits. If a marion mesothelioma attorney sufferer is unable to work, they are entitled to receive monthly disability checks. These benefits are determined by the average of their annual earnings they pay into Social Security. Mesothelioma patients may also be eligible for state-based disability benefits and supplemental assistance, which is not funded by Social Security taxes.
